Table 2.
Odds ratio and 95% confidence interval for the association between remnant cholesterol and atherosclerosis.
| Outcomes | Remnant cholesterol, mmol/L |
P for trend |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Q1 (<0.22) | Q2 (0.22–0.50) | Q3 (0.50–1.01) | Q4 (≥1.01) | Per 1 mmol/L increase | ||
| ICAS | ||||||
| Unadjusted | Reference | 1.13(0.86–1.50) | 1.21(0.92–1.60) | 1.82(1.41–2.36) | 1.28(1.15–1.42) | <0.0001 |
| Adjusted | Reference | 1.04(0.77–1.40) | 1.08(0.81–1.46) | 1.61(1.21–2.15) | 1.23(1.10–1.38) | <0.0001 |
| Carotid plaque | ||||||
| Unadjusted | Reference | 1.11(0.92–1.33) | 1.66(1.38–2.00) | 2.07(1.71–2.50) | 1.32(1.21–1.43) | 0.0695 |
| Adjusted | Reference | 0.93(0.75–1.16) | 1.30(1.04–1.62) | 1.60(1.27–2.01) | 1.14(1.02–1.26) | <0.0001 |
| CAS | ||||||
| Unadjusted | Reference | 1.06(0.89–1.28) | 1.60(1.33–1.92) | 1.97(1.63–2.37) | 1.31(1.20–1.42) | 0.0295 |
| Adjusted | Reference | 0.88(0.71–1.09) | 1.24(1.00–1.54) | 1.51(1.21–1.90) | 1.14(1.04–1.26) | <0.0001 |
| Carotid hypertrophy | ||||||
| Unadjusted | Reference | 1.02(0.83–1.26) | 1.67(1.37–2.05) | 2.34(1.92–2.85) | 1.47(1.34–1.60) | <0.0001 |
| Adjusted | Reference | 0.79(0.60–1.04) | 1.12(0.86–1.46) | 1.73(1.33–2.25) | 1.30(1.16–1.44) | <0.0001 |
Abbreviations: CAS, carotid artery stenosis; ICAS, intracranial arterial stenosis.
Adjusted for age and sex, body mass index, systolic blood pressure, diastolic blood pressure, education, income, smoking status, drinking status, physical activity, a history of hypertension, diabetes mellitus, and dyslipidemia, antihypertensive agents, antidiabetic agents, lipid-lowering agents, fasting blood glucose, total cholesterol, high-density lipoprotein cholesterol, and high sensitivity C-reactive protein.
